Chicken Delight Recipe

Ingredients:

8 pieces of boneless/skinless chicken
8 slices American cheese
1 can of cream of chicken soup
1/4 cup water or milk
1 cup herbed stuffing mix
1/2 cup melted butter

Directions:

Put chicken in a 9X13 casserole pan. Lay cheese on top. Mix soup and liquid and spoon over chicken and cheese. Crush stuffing and sprinkle over. Drizzle butter over crumbs.

Bake at 350º for one hour or till soft.

Personal Notes:

Nancy here: When I make it I use two cans of chicken soup and 1/2 can of water, and I use a box of Stove Top Stuffing on top. (Note: Do not mix stuffing with water; just use dry stuffing.) We love the gravy and stuffing mixture so it is not too much for the broth if you use two cans.



You are the cook, make it as you like the best.
